Video: Hamilton HS/ICC’s Keshon Heard Named MACJC Defensive Player of the Week

FULTON, Miss. (WCBI/LetsGoICC.com) – Sophomore defensive back Keshon Heard (Hamilton) has been named Mississippi Association of Community and Junior Colleges (MACJC) Defensive Player of the Week. Heard had a season-high 10 tackles (8 solo; 2 assists) and returned a fumble 92 yards for a touchdown in the No. 20 Indians’ 61-16 win over Holmes Community College (6-3, 3-3 MACJC North)…

Video: Team Chemistry Will Help Howland, MSU Achieve Their Goals in 2017-18

STARKVILLE, Miss. (WCBI/MSU Athletics) — With 10 days remaining until the official start of the 2017-18 campaign, third-year Mississippi State coach Ben Howland and select players met with media members on Tuesday at the Mize Pavilion. Howland welcomes 16 players to the court, including 11 that are on scholarship. The Bulldogs, coming off a 16-16 campaign, return four starters, including…
